WHITE PLAINS, N.Y. - April 4, 2005 -- Starwood Hotels & Resorts Worldwide, Inc. (NYSE:HOT) launches its latest salvo in the ongoing battle of the hotel beds with today's debut of its long-awaited Four Points by Sheraton Four Comfort Bed in 5,000 guestrooms in 30 of its 100 hotels throughout North America. Just as the Westin Heavenly Bed served as a wake-up call to the upper and upscale hotel segment in 1999, the Four Points by Sheraton Four Comfort Bed is the first of its kind to roll out in the moderately-priced hotel arena. Representing a $13 million investment, the Four Comfort Bed will be in all Four Points by Sheraton hotels in North America by end of summer 2005.

Four Points by Sheraton brings a whole new level of style and comfort to the moderately-priced hotel category with the launch of its Four Comfort Bed. Following in the footsteps of the Westin Heavenly Bed and sister brand Sheraton's popular Sweet Sleeper Bed, the Four Points by Sheraton Four Comfort Bed is a multi-layered, cozy cocoon designed to pamper guests. In addition to the stylish, plump and plaid duvet available in a rich palette of colors to match each hotel's decor, the bed features a plush mattress and a welcoming quartet of pillows for relaxing that includes two feather/down sleeping pillows and two oversized lounging pillows. Additional bed components include a bed skirt, mattress pad, plush blanket, and a decorative pillow featuring the brand's signature compass logo.

Four Points by Sheraton, with more than 130 properties in 17 countries, is owned by Starwood Hotels & Resorts Worldwide, Inc. and is consistently rated as a top performer in the mid-priced category by Business Travel News' "Annual U.S. Hotel Chain Survey." 

Starwood Hotels & Resorts Worldwide, Inc. is one of the leading hotel and leisure companies in the world with approximately 750 properties in more than 80 countries and 120,000 employees at its owned and managed properties.
